@charset "UTF-8";

/* STRUCTURAL ELEMENTS */

div, img{ position:absolute; }
video::-webkit-media-controls-fullscreen-button {
    display: none;
}

#preloader{ top:0px; left:300px; width:298px; height:598px; background:#FFF url(preloader.gif) no-repeat center; border:#000 solid 1px; }

#container{ top:0px; left:0px; width:900px; height:600px; display:none; }

#collapsed{ top:0px; left:300px; width:298px; height:598px; background:#FFF; border:#000 solid 1px; overflow:hidden; }
#expandingButton{ width:298px; height:397px; background:rgba(0,0,0,0); cursor:pointer; }

#expanding{ width:598px; height:598px; background:#FFF; border:#000 solid 1px; display:none; overflow:hidden; }
#closeButton{ top:5px; right:5px; cursor:pointer; }

.direction-tl { left: 0px; top: 0px; }
.direction-tr { left: 300px; top: 0px; }
.direction-bl { left: 0px; top: 0px; }
.direction-br { left: 300px; top: 0px; }


/* BANNER ELEMENTS */
#logo_col{ top:295px; right:95px; display:block; cursor:pointer;}

#copy_Links_col{ top:403px; left:28px; }
#copy1{ top:142px; left:120px; }
#copy2{ top:171px; left:8px;}
#copy3{ top:89px; left:8px; opacity:0; }
#copy4{ top:150px; left:76px; opacity:0; }
#copy5{ top:89px; left:70px;}
#copy6{ top:90px; left:16px;}
#copy7{ top:126px; left:61px; opacity:0; }
#copy8{ top:76px; left:0px; opacity:0; }

#image_Video_col{ top:1px; left:-1px; opacity:0;}

#cta_collapsed{ background:url(cta_collapsed.png) no-repeat; background-position:0px 0px; width:276px; height:56px; top:234px; left:14px; opacity:0; overflow: hidden;}
#CTAcol-over{ left:-140px;}


#clickTag2{ top:403px; left:113px; display:block; cursor:pointer; }
#clickTag3{ top:413px; left:41px; display:block; cursor:pointer; }


#logo_exp{ top:295px; right: 0px; display:block; cursor:pointer;}

#mainVideo{ display:block; position:absolute; top:12px; left:50px; background:#000; }
#image_Video_exp{ top:12px; left:50px; }

#copy_Links_exp{ top:408px; left:70px; }
#clickTag6{ top:408px; left:155px; display:block; cursor:pointer; }
#clickTag7{ top:408px; left:303px; display:block; cursor:pointer; }

#cta_expanded{ top:175px; left:23px; display:block; }

#cta_expanded{ background:url(cta_expanded.png) no-repeat; background-position:0px 0px; width:326px; height:54px; top:324px; left:51px; overflow: hidden; cursor:pointer;}
#CTAexp-over{ left:-150px; top:0px;}
#CTAexp-over.on{left:330px; top:0px;}
#CTAexp-over.out{left:-150px; top:0px;}

/* CLICKTAGS */

#clickTag1 {
    position: absolute;
    width: 325px;
    height: 50px;
    top: 324px;
    left: 52px;
    cursor: pointer;
}

.clickTag5, .clickTag4 {
    text-decoration: underline;
    cursor: pointer;
}

